Publisher's Synopsis

"Beyond the Basics" is a series of sports books aimed at advanced players who have mastered the basics of their sport, but want to increase the standard of their play and improve their performance up to, if required, competition standard. This can be achieved by thorough understanding of the game, by optimum fitness, correct mental preparation and analysis of one's own and one's opponent's technique under different conditions.;National Badminton Coach, Jake Downey, guides the player towards a complete understanding of the game and what he or she wants to achieve from it. He offers comprehensive practice techniques for all aspects of the game, including a complete reference list of strokes and racket and body skills and how to improve them in practice and in competition, and shows a player how to develop a winning attitude.
